2. How Slot Machines Work: The Role of the RNG

Modern slot machines are powered by a computer program called a Random Number Generator (RNG). The RNG is constantly generating thousands of random numbers per second, and each of these numbers corresponds to a specific combination of symbols on the reels. When you press the spin button, the RNG selects the most recent random number, and the reels display the corresponding symbols.

It is important to understand that the outcome of each spin is completely random and independent of previous spins. There is no such thing as a "hot" or "cold" machine, and there is no way to predict the outcome of the next spin.

4. Understanding Paylines and Payouts

Paylines

Classic slot machines have a single payline, but video slots can have dozens or even hundreds of paylines. You can choose how many paylines you want to activate, but keep in mind that you must bet on each active payline.

Payouts

The payout for a winning combination is determined by the symbols that are matched and the amount of your bet. The pay table will show you the different payouts for each combination.
